Saudi Cabinet Welcomes UN Security Council Resolution on Syria


(MENAFN- Qatar News Agency) Saudi Council of Ministers welcomed the unanimous passing by the UN Security Council on Saturday of a resolution demanding the lifting of the siege on Syrian cities, stopping the attacks and raids on civilians and facilitating the entry of humanitarian convoys.



The cabinet hopes this decision will contribute to alleviating the tragedy of the Syrian people and achieving their aspirations to ensure sparing their lives, stability, unity and sovereignty of the Syrian territories , Saudi Press Agency (SPA) reported on Monda



The council reiterated the Kingdom's condemnation of the two terrorist bombings which took place in Beirut recently and claimed a number of innocent live
